Het tijdschrift
Example: Ik lees elke maand een nieuw tijdschrift over reizen.
Definition
"Het tijdschrift" refers to a magazine or periodical publication that is released regularly, often monthly, containing articles, stories, or information on various topics such as travel, culture, or hobbies.
Etymology
The Dutch word "het tijdschrift" combines "tijd," meaning time, and "schrift," meaning writing or script. Essentially, it refers to writings published at regular intervals, which evolved into the modern term for magazine or journal. Did you know it literally means 'time writing'?
